Java Stream API Parallelization Review
Refactoring sequential Java Streams to use parallel streams (`.parallelStream()`) is a performance optimization. However, this is not a blanket fix; it requires careful review to ensure that the operations within the stream are inherently thread-safe (i.e., they do not rely on mutable shared state). Incorrect parallelization can lead to race conditions that are extremely difficult to debug.
